She has been in the media since the Premier announced the election date claiming that the Premier should not have called the election while she (Pauline Hanson) is out of the country.
If Pauline Hanson decides to "JETSET" to India at taxpayer expense why in heavens name should Queensland or indeed Australia come to a standstill?
This woman certainly has tickets on herself and does not impress me at all.

Remembering Kokoda 75 years on
On November 2, 75 years ago, Australian soldiers retook the village of Kokoda in Papua New Guinea in the Pacific campaign of the Second World War.
Between July and November 1942, Australian forces fought the numerically stronger Japanese in abysmal conditions along the Kokoda Track.
The Australians sustained more than 600 dead and more than 1600 were wounded or struck down by illness or disease.
The Australians forced the Japanese into retreat, culminating in battles at the Beachheads which came at an enormous cost — more than 1,200 Australian lives lost and more than 2,000 wounded.
Today, I ask all Australians to pause and reflect on the service and sacrifice of these great Australians and of all those who served on the Kokoda Track and at the Beachheads during the Second World War.
We also remember the estimated 50,000 Papuan civilians who provided supplies to Australian soldiers and evacuated our sick and wounded.
